  • I wanted to clear my Recently Added playlist and I accidently deleted it.

    I wanted to clear my Recently Added playlist that was a premade playlist and I deleted it. Now when I add songs to iTunes, the songs just go straight onto another playlist and I can never find them right away. I was wondering if there was any way I could get the Recently Added playlist added back onto my playlists as a pre-set playlist so that when I add new songs, they go straight to the Recently Added playlist.

    The default playlists are just Smart Playlists and you can recreate them. In iTunes go to File>New Smart Playlist
    Recently Added:
    Match the rule "Date Added">"is in the last">"1">"Days" make the days and the interval to suit yourself, you can have days, weeks or months.
    Check the box "Live Updating"

    b The way I see it, every tune or book I add goes automatically to the "Recently Added Playlist" folder that comes default with iTunes
    Yes, this is how it should work.
    The Recently added Playlist is a Smart Playlist. You don't have to add anything to it. It will select songs based on the criteria in the Smart Playlist.
    b Then, I move the tune or book to a folder I have created. This duplicates the tune, and teh space on my drive so far as I can tell.
    No, this is not how it works.
    A Playlist is simply a list of songs.
    Any song can be in any/all playlists. It is still only in the library and on your computer one time(unless you import it again from the CD).
    Think of it this way;
    - You have a stack of CDs in your cabinet
    (this is the same as the actual song files on the computer).
    - You have a written list of all your CDs
    (this is the same as the iTunes library).
    You have another written list of recently added songs or Favorites
    (this is the same as iTunes playlists).
    Just because it is on your recently added list or your favorite list does not mean you have two copies of it in your CD cabinet.

  • Recently added playlist problem???

    I have 2 questions concerning the 5th generation iPod
    1. Why don't I have a recently added playlist as a default playlist in my iPod? The older and newer iPods have it???
    2. Is there any way to copy all of the music from my iPod into my iTunes and for thesongs to remain there after I disconnect my iPod?
    Thanks!

    1.) The iPod will mirror any playlists that you have in iTunes, so if you don't have a "Recently Added" playlist on your iPod, then you probably don't have one on iTunes. Go into iTunes and go to File -> New Smart Playlist (on PC)
    From there you have a few choices.
    -You can make a condition "Date Added is in the last x <unit>" to have a playlist which shows anything added in that specific time frame
    OR
    -Check limit to x items selected by most recently added. This will show for example, your 20 or 30 or whatever you put newest items on the list.
    In either case, make sure you also check Live Updating.
    2.) By using only Apple's official method with iTunes, the only items you can transfer from your iPod BACK to your iTunes, are purchased items. When plugging your iPod into a computer which DOESNT have those purchased items, it will ask if you want to send a copy to the computer.
    You really can't officially move ALL songs from your iPod to iTunes, unless you use some 3rd-Party Software.
